Abstract
1. The study aimed at knowing how differently two kinds of room temperature could influence the core temperature during 8 h night sleep and subjective sleep sensation. 2. Two kinds of room temperature used were (i) an increase from 27°C to 28.5°C over 4 h after the subjects went to bed and then a decrease from 28.5°C to 27°C over 4 h (Rise-Fall); (ii) a decrease from 27°C to 25.5°C over 4 h and then an increase from 25.5°C to 27°C over 4 h (Fall-Rise). 3. Core temperature fell more deeply in Fall-Rise. 4. Minimum value of core temperature was observed ca. 6 h later in Fall-Rise after the subjects retired, while it was not consistent in Rise-Fall. 5. Subjective sleep sensation was better in Fall-Rise.
